Output 33f79673defd046ef5133e88c35659184a85bab7881b6210c8c3486cff3bacf3:9

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c243f5349bab6a5fcce3a93d307cd44394f8fc5 OP_EQUAL
address
32oDTMeQsEDcPqsgDZSRSDhvubnR2FPXu1
transaction
33f79673defd046ef5133e88c35659184a85bab7881b6210c8c3486cff3bacf3
confirmations
330206
spent
true